MSU’s Oradini Claims Opener At ITA All-American Championships
October 09, 2019 | Men's Tennis
by Graham Murphree, Student Assistant/Communications
TULSA, Okla. - Mississippi State's Giovanni Oradini rallied from a set down Wednesday to open the 2019 Saint Francis Health System ITA All-American Championships with a victory to move into Thursday's second round.
After a three-hour-plus rain delay and having to move inside, the 24th-ranked Oradini was finally able to take the court at 1:45 p.m. CT against TCU's 86th-ranked Luc Fomba. After the two players exchanged holds of serve, that would be all Oradini could muster in the first frame as Fomba rolled to take the set 6-1. Starting the second set, Oradini comfortably held serve to start. After the hold, he broke Fomba for a 2-1 lead and buckled down to take the set 6-3 to force a deciding third frame.
The two both served strong in the first half of the third, each holding for the first six games to 3-3. But that ended in the next game, when the MSU senior capitalized on unforced errors from Fomba to go up 4-3. After that, the match was on Oradini's racquet, and he held serve the rest of the way, blasting a forehand into the deuce court on the final point to take the match 1-6, 6-3, 6-4.
Oradini now advances to meet UCF's 29th-ranked Gabriel Decamps in Thursday's second round at a time to be determined. Decamps upended 15th-ranked Bar Botzer of Wake Forest in his opener on Wednesday.
